Midland, MI (PRWEB) April 18, 2004--Graham Budden of Dow Corning Corporation will present a paper on Silicone Modified Organic Coating Technology at the University of Manchester Institute of Science and Technology (UMIST) International Conference on Technical Textiles in Manchester, England, April 26-27, 2004.
The new technology is a novel material that provides synergistic performance characteristics of both silicone and organic components in a textile coating material. The key attributes of the material are high barrier resistance to gasses, as well as being flexible and resilient while retaining its properties over a wide temperature range and for extended periods of time with humidity aging. The material is provided as an environmentally friendly, one-part, water-based emulsion delivery system. The technological capabilities and future modifications to meet new performance needs will be discussed.

Silicon-based textile coating products from Dow Corning provide a wide range of performance characteristics. They offer protection against extreme temperatures, UV and weathering, resistance to water and a wide variety of chemicals, as well as providing good release properties, and in some cases, flame retardancy.
